Washington State Horse Expo

  Don’t miss the 2016 Washington State Horse Expo! Ridgefield, WA The Clark County Event Center February 19-21.   The Clark County Event Center is the perfect venue for this event with Clark County being the largest horse ownership county in the state of Washington.
